Default 9" Lift - Exhaust problems?

I just bought a 1989 F150 and it's got 9" lift on it.

3" Body - 6" Suspension.

The previous owner had flowmasters but supposedly "cut" the pipes right before the bed because with the lift, the pipes couldn't go all the way back.

And as it sounds now, it's way too loud.

Could a lift really mess with pipes?

Cause I don't wanna lower it, I like the 9" but would I sti be able to put dual exhausts on it?

You shorten the pipes, it brings the 'noise' closer to the cab. You need to lengthen the pipes or add in a resonator or a different muffle to quiet it down.
